Hi folks,
I wonder if you could give me some advice. I have a UTx-3115 fanless pc setup to run Ubuntu and Kstars. I have real VNC and vino set up and I am able to VNC to the device over the internet and my WiFi’.
However when I create a hotspot on the device and try to connect I get a port is not listening error and I can’t figure it out.
I’ve tried the internal IP and the device name but cannot connect. There is no firewall running.
Obviously I want the hotspot so I can control my device when I’m imaging at my remote location. I was using a Pi but figured the fanless pc was more rugged.

Any pointers would be greatly appreciated

Thanks Folks,
Jabian, yes i am completely disconnected and my (phone ) which I am using to try control device is connected to the Hot spot I created.

Phomer60, Yes I can SSH into the device over the hotspot which is the weird thing. I did notice that the output of
netstat -nl | grep 5900
results in:
tcp    0     0  0.0.0.0:5900            0.0.0.0:*       LISTEN
tcp6   0     0 :::5900                  :::*            LISTEN
while the same command on the hotspot yields no result.
Its like the VNC server isn't listening when I switch over and I don't know why, maybe the wifi card dosent support it ? (Intel wireless 7260) but I checked and it is supposed to.
